I recently used a link from this website to change from swalec to british gas. I was told that by using the link I would get a cashback cheque for £30. The changeover was completed by the beginning of February and I have in fact recieved my first bill from BG. Is this cashback offer a scam. I have still not recieved a cheque.

    The only site offering £30 cashback is moneysupermarket and they will only ever pay it once per household, so if you have ever claimed it before they wont pay out.

    Give them a ring and enquire about it, despite what the poster above says there really isnt that many problems with the cashback links above, I very much doubt Martin would be recommending them if there was a major problem.

    Thanks for your replies I took your advice and e mailed money supermarket and received the following reply :-

    "Thank You for your email.
    We pay cashback normally up to 3 months after switch over has completed.
    Your cashback is due to be paid no later than the end of this month.
    This is paid directly into your Bank Account.
    Please note that this payment is only once per household-"

    So it looks ok
